Sac la mort (2017) really draws you into the gritty reality of modern Reunion Island. The tone is heavy, almost suffocating at times—Patrice's journey through grief and chaos feels painfully authentic. The pacing is deliberate, allowing for moments of reflection amidst the turmoil. It’s not just about revenge; it explores the search for identity and belonging. The performances are raw, especially from the lead, who conveys a deep sense of loss and confusion. You can feel the weight of despair in the air, yet there's a flicker of hope hidden in Patrice’s struggle. It’s a blend of personal and political, and the atmosphere is thick with tension. The use of practical effects enhances the emotional stakes without overshadowing the narrative.
